Jehovah Church is a church in Berkeley County, South Carolina. Jehovah Church is situated nearby to the hamlet Bonneau Beach, as well as near Russellville.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Bonneau Beach is a census-designated place in Berkeley County, South Carolina, United States. The population was 1,929 at the 2010 census. It is located on the shore of Lake Moultrie. Bonneau Beach is situated 3½ miles southwest of Jehovah Church.

Russellville is a census-designated place and unincorporated community in Berkeley County, South Carolina, United States. Its population was 488 as of the 2010 census. Russellville is situated 3½ miles north of Jehovah Church.
